NEMESIA

Etymology

From the genus name.

Noun

nemesia (plural nemesias)

(botany) Any plant of the genus Nemesia in the family Plantaginaceae.

Coffee Trivia

The average annual yield from one coffee tree is the equivalent of 1 to 1 1/2 pounds of roasted coffee. It takes about 4,000 hand-picked green coffee beans to make a pound of coffee.
